| """Issue #800 — CalDAV write-back pushes local changes to the remote server. |
| |
| Unit-tests the pure pieces against a fake caldav calendar (no network): the |
| iCalendar serialization, hash-based remote-calendar discovery, and the |
| create/update/delete orchestration. |
| """ |
|
|
| from datetime import datetime |
|
|
| from src.caldav_writeback import ( |
| build_event_ical, |
| find_remote_calendar, |
| push_event, |
| _stable_cal_id, |
| ) |
|
|
| REMOTE_URL = "https://p69-caldav.icloud.com/123/calendars/home/" |
| CAL_ID = _stable_cal_id(REMOTE_URL) |
|
|
|
|
| class FakeEvent: |
| def __init__(self): |
| self.data = "OLD" |
| self.saved = False |
| self.deleted = False |
|
|
| def save(self): |
| self.saved = True |
|
|
| def delete(self): |
| self.deleted = True |
|
|
|
|
| class FakeCalendar: |
| def __init__(self, url, existing=None): |
| self.url = url |
| self._existing = existing |
| self.saved_ical = None |
|
|
| def event_by_uid(self, uid): |
| if self._existing is None: |
| raise Exception("not found") |
| return self._existing |
|
|
| def save_event(self, ical): |
| self.saved_ical = ical |
|
|
|
|
| def _ev(**over): |
| base = dict( |
| uid="evt-1", summary="Dentist", description="bring x-rays", |
| location="Clinic", dtstart=datetime(2026, 6, 10, 14, 0), |
| dtend=datetime(2026, 6, 10, 15, 0), all_day=False, is_utc=True, rrule="", |
| ) |
| base.update(over) |
| return base |
|
|
|
|
| def test_build_ical_timed_event_has_core_fields(): |
| ical = build_event_ical(_ev()) |
| assert "BEGIN:VEVENT" in ical and "END:VEVENT" in ical |
| assert "UID:evt-1" in ical |
| assert "SUMMARY:Dentist" in ical |
| |
| assert "DTSTART:20260610T140000Z" in ical |
| assert "DTEND:20260610T150000Z" in ical |
|
|
|
|
| def test_build_ical_all_day_uses_date_values(): |
| ical = build_event_ical(_ev(all_day=True, is_utc=False)) |
| assert "DTSTART;VALUE=DATE:20260610" in ical |
|
|
|
|
| def test_build_ical_includes_rrule(): |
| ical = build_event_ical(_ev(rrule="FREQ=WEEKLY;BYDAY=MO")) |
| assert "RRULE:FREQ=WEEKLY" in ical |
|
|
|
|
| def test_find_remote_calendar_matches_by_hash(): |
| cals = [FakeCalendar("https://other/x/"), FakeCalendar(REMOTE_URL)] |
| found = find_remote_calendar(cals, CAL_ID) |
| assert found is cals[1] |
| assert find_remote_calendar([FakeCalendar("https://nope/")], CAL_ID) is None |
|
|
|
|
| def test_push_create_calls_save_event(): |
| cal = FakeCalendar(REMOTE_URL, existing=None) |
| res = push_event([cal], CAL_ID, _ev(), delete=False) |
| assert res["ok"] and res.get("created") |
| assert cal.saved_ical and "UID:evt-1" in cal.saved_ical |
|
|
|
|
| def test_push_update_overwrites_existing(): |
| existing = FakeEvent() |
| cal = FakeCalendar(REMOTE_URL, existing=existing) |
| res = push_event([cal], CAL_ID, _ev(summary="Moved"), delete=False) |
| assert res["ok"] and res.get("updated") |
| assert existing.saved and "SUMMARY:Moved" in existing.data |
| assert cal.saved_ical is None |
|
|
|
|
| def test_push_delete_removes_existing(): |
| existing = FakeEvent() |
| cal = FakeCalendar(REMOTE_URL, existing=existing) |
| res = push_event([cal], CAL_ID, _ev(), delete=True) |
| assert res["ok"] and existing.deleted |
|
|
|
|
| def test_push_delete_absent_is_ok(): |
| cal = FakeCalendar(REMOTE_URL, existing=None) |
| res = push_event([cal], CAL_ID, _ev(), delete=True) |
| assert res["ok"] and "absent" in res.get("note", "") |
|
|
|
|
| def test_push_unknown_calendar_reports_not_found(): |
| cal = FakeCalendar("https://different/") |
| res = push_event([cal], CAL_ID, _ev()) |
| assert res["ok"] is False and "not found" in res["error"] |
|
|
|
|
| def test_push_missing_uid_reports_input_error_before_remote_lookup(): |
| cal = FakeCalendar(REMOTE_URL, existing=FakeEvent()) |
| res = push_event([cal], CAL_ID, _ev(uid="")) |
| assert res["ok"] is False and "uid" in res["error"] |
| assert cal._existing.saved is False |
|
